Spiterstulen Turisthytte: A Mountain Retreat in Norway

Spiterstulen Turisthytte is a charming mountain cabin situated amidst the stunning landscapes of Norway, providing a unique getaway for both adventure seekers and those looking to unwind in nature. This idyllic retreat is positioned between two of Norway's tallest mountains, offering awe-inspiring views that attract hikers and outdoor enthusiasts from around the globe. The cabin serves as a perfect base for exploring the surrounding wilderness, with numerous trails leading to majestic vistas, glacial lakes, and serene valleys. Visitors can immerse themselves in the natural beauty of the area, breathing in the fresh mountain air while embarking on exciting hikes that vary in difficulty and duration. The cabin features comfortable accommodations, ensuring a cozy respite after a day of exploration. Guests can enjoy traditional Norwegian cuisine, often made with locally sourced ingredients, in the welcoming dining area. The warm atmosphere and friendly staff contribute to a delightful experience, making it a favored stopover for those traversing the scenic trails. Whether you are a seasoned climber or a casual walker, Spiterstulen is an excellent choice to connect with nature while enjoying the comforts of home. As you plan your visit, consider the seasonal changes in weather, which can impact trail conditions, and check local recommendations for the best hiking routes. The cabin's proximity to iconic peaks also offers a unique opportunity for photographers to capture breathtaking sunrises and sunsets that paint the mountains in stunning hues. Spiterstulen Turisthytte is more than just a place to stay; it’s a gateway to experiencing the wild beauty of Norway's mountains.

Local tips

  • Book your stay in advance, especially during peak hiking season for the best availability.
  • Pack layered clothing, as mountain weather can change rapidly.
  • Don’t forget your camera; the views from the cabin are stunning at all times of day.
  • Check with the staff for the best local hiking trails suited to your skill level.
  • Try the local cuisine; it's a highlight of the experience at the cabin.

Getting There

  • Car

    If you're traveling by car, start by navigating to the town of Lom, which is a well-known point of interest in the Jotunheimen National Park area. From Lom, follow Rv55 (Riksvei 55) east for about 8 kilometers until you reach the turn-off for Visdalsveien. Turn left onto Visdalsveien and continue for approximately 7 kilometers. You will see signs directing you to Spiterstulen Turisthytte. Parking is available near the hut.

  • Public Transportation

    For those using public transportation, take a bus from Oslo or Bergen to Lom. The bus company 'Nettbuss' operates routes to Lom from major cities. Upon arrival in Lom, you may need to take a taxi or arrange for a local shuttle service to Spiterstulen Turisthytte, as public transport options may be limited. The cost of the bus ticket can vary, typically ranging from 300 to 600 NOK depending on the season and how early you book. Taxis from Lom to Spiterstulen may cost around 700 NOK.

  • Hiking

    If you're already within Jotunheimen National Park and prefer to hike, you can start your journey from the nearby trailheads. For example, if you are at the Gjendesheim area, you can take the trail that leads to Spiterstulen, which takes approximately 4-5 hours depending on your pace. Ensure you have proper hiking gear and supplies, as the trails can be rugged and conditions may vary. No additional costs are involved for hiking, but ensure to check the trail maps and possibly inform someone of your hiking plan.
